18th Century Italian Baroque Hand Painted Wild Flowers on Burl Wood Tea Caddy

About the Item

Very pretty 18th Century decorative shaped box, it used to be a tea caddy and is made in wood with burl wood veneer and hand painted decoration. Back from the days when tea was worth its weight in gold and it needed to be kept in pretty boxes. On the lid it shows a a love couple sitting by the harbour. The sides shows floral arrangements depicting pansy's, roses, forget me not's, foxglove's, lila's and many more. The paint work is beautiful and the colours are still particularly vibrant. Inside the tea compartments it has part of silvered paper lining inside, that was there to absorb moisture and keep the tea fresh. The interior of the lid still has the original pink satin silk upholstery. This really is a stunning rare piece.

    A late 18th century, Georgian, Mahogany tea caddy having extremely attractive inlaid conch shells, banded and strung decoration, with hinged lid enclosing lidded interior retaining partial paper foil lining. This particular caddy is relatively plain and simple in design, but the attractive inlaid decoration lifts it significantly. The condition remains relatively good and clearly it has been well loved throughout its life. Tea was a precious commodity throughout the 18th and 19th centuries and the purpose of a tea caddy was not just to preserve the and extend the life of the precious tea leaves, but also to enable the owner to lock away those aforementioned valuable tea leaves, keeping them safe from the house staffs potential wandering hands.
